The Allen Miller House, nestled in Springfield's Old Aristocracy Hill, offers a glimpse into the life of a successful 19th-century businessman and neighbor of Abraham Lincoln. Built around 1850, this simple yet comfortable wood-framed house reflects the architectural style of the era and is part of the Lincoln Home National Historic District.
